St. Castulus
Facts
Patron: of shepherds; invoked against erysipelas, lightning, horse theft, wildfires, and drowning.
Death: 286

He was a martyr died 286. Chamberlain of Emperor Diocletian he sheltered Christians in his own home and arranged for religious services inside the imperial palace. Because of his activity in bringing converts to Pope St. Caius to be baptized he was captured, tortured and put to death. His feastday is March 26.
